Customer Review: Needs more question cards. Summary: 3 Stars
My family loves Trivial Pursuit so I bought this version to try. The questions are great for the most part and directions are simple. My only complaint is there aren't near enough question cards. We played this 2 times and by then we had to skip over so many because we had been through them already. I only paid $12 for it though and got free shipping so the price wasn't bad at all.
Customer Review: Couch Potato Edition Summary: 1 Stars
This isn't a game for anyone who liked the original Trivial Pursuit, who likes to read (there are no literature categories), or who hasn't spent the last 30 years in front of the television.
